On Wed, Jul 11, 2018 at 03:26:23PM +0200, Ludovic Desroches wrote:
From: Nicolas Ferre <nicolas.ferre@microchip.com> In atmel_shutdown() we call atmel_stop_rx() and atmel_stop_tx() functions. Prevent the rx restart that is implemented in RS485 or ISO7816 modes when calling atmel_stop_tx() by using the atomic information tasklet_shutdown that is already in place for this purpose.
